NettetZuni Pueblo is the largest of the nineteen New Mexican Pueblos, covering more than 700 square miles with a population of over 10,000.. It is considered the most traditional of all the New Mexico Pueblos, with a unique language, culture and history that resulted in part from the Zuni’s geographic isolation. NettetThe focal point of the Pueblo is the old Zuni mission. The mission was built in the early 1600's after Spanish missionaries arrived in the area. Much smaller than Zuni Pueblo, the farming villages were generally used only during the agricultural season from April to October. Virtually the whole tribe returned to Zuni Pueblo for the winter months.
